About this role

BlackRock Alternative Investors (BAI) is charged with establishing BlackRock as the preeminent provider of alternative investment products globally. BlackRock has $330 Billion in Alternative assets including hedge funds, fund of funds, real estate, real assets, and other hybrid strategies.

This unified operating platform combines expertise, resources, and capabilities across asset classes and it leverages resources within Blackrock's broad infrastructure and global investment team. The BAI platform includes investment teams located in London, Dublin, New York, San Francisco, Seattle, Princeton, Durham, London, Hong Kong, Tokyo, Singapore, Sydney and Boston.

Job Purpose/Background:

An opportunity has opened up due to organic growth and expansion to join the Treasury team within the BlackRock Portfolio Financial Management team. A team of 12 based in Dublin, New York and Singapore; which primarily provides financial, operational and administrative support for the Climate Infrastructure business within BlackRock. The role will be US based. This position will provide Treasury and Operational support for the Global Climate Infrastructure team activities.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Support the Climate Infrastructure business with the execution of treasury activities for all the team's investments.
  • Work with teams internally and externally across multiple jurisdictions to ensure timely close of investments.
  • Forecasting and cash management to meet investment close deadlines.
  • Booking of investment and FX trades in line with BlackRock processes and procedures.
  • Advise the team and book derivatives including FX trades and interest rate swaps.
  • Advise the team as required on borrowing requirements.
  • Management of financing including interest payments and loan drawdowns and letters of credit.
  • Maintain standard processes and procedures around all cash activity.
  • Record cash movements in cashbooks.
  • Forecast and management of capital calls and finance drawdowns to achieve maximum results for the fund.
  • Document and manage intercompany loan documentation.
  • Co-ordination and Management of any new entities or compliance checks required on Aladdin the BlackRock treasury system.
  • Data Management and Filing.
  • Bank Reporting and liaison with cash reconciliations team on any cash breaks.
  • Ad hoc Reporting and Analytics as required.
